Posted:3 weeks ago| Platform: Linkedin log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Job Summary:

UI Developer

Key Responsibilities:

  • Design and develop responsive, cross-browser compatible user interfaces for web and mobile applications.
  • Collaborate with AI/ML teams to visualize and integrate intelligent features into the UI.
  • Translate product requirements into interactive and performance-optimized front-end experiences.
  • Build reusable components and front-end libraries for future use.
  • Optimize UI performance, scalability, and maintainability.
  • Work with RESTful APIs, WebSockets, and real-time data visualization tools.
  • Ensure technical feasibility of UI/UX designs and conduct code reviews.
  • Stay updated with the latest front-end development and AI integration trends.

Required Skills & Qualifications:

  • Bachelor's or Master’s degree in Computer Science, Engineering, or related field.
  • 8+ years of experience in UI development with advanced proficiency in

    HTML5, CSS3, JavaScript, TypeScript

    .
  • Strong experience with

    React.js

    ,

    Angular

    , or

    Vue.js

    .
  • Deep understanding of

    AI concepts

    ,

    machine learning models

    ,

    NLP

    , or

    computer vision

    from an integration perspective.
  • Exposure integrating AI/ML APIs, models, or libraries (e.g., TensorFlow.js, OpenAI, Azure Cognitive Services).
  • Hands-on experience with front-end build tools and CI/CD workflows (Webpack, Babel, Git, Jenkins).
  • Strong knowledge of RESTful APIs and working knowledge of GraphQL.
  • Ability to understand complex business requirements and translate them into clean UI/UX designs.
  • Excellent problem-solving and communication skills.

Preferred Qualifications:

  • Experience with data visualization libraries (e.g., D3.js, Chart.js).
  • Familiarity with UX principles and user-centered design methodologies.
  • Experience working in Agile/Scrum environments.
  • Knowledge of accessibility and web performance optimization techniques.

Mock Interview

Practice Video Interview with JobPe AI

Start JavaScript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Javascript Skills

Practice Javascript coding challenges to boost your skills

Start Practicing Javascript Now

RecommendedJobs for You

gautam buddha nagar, uttar pradesh

Pune, Maharashtra, India

kolkata, west bengal

Pune, Maharashtra, India

gautam buddha nagar, uttar pradesh

pune, maharashtra

Bengaluru, Karnataka, India